Peter Hall
January 15 2024
Understanding Penetration Testing
The future of Penetration testing is a critical process in cybersecurity, designed to mimic real-world attacks to identify and fix weaknesses in computer systems, networks, or applications. Its importance lies in actively finding security gaps, reducing the risk of unauthorized access or data breaches, and helping organizations reinforce their defences against potential cyber-attacks.
Trends in Penetration Testing
Penetration testing is evolving to keep up with new cyber threats. This includes using AI for automated testing, continuous testing methods, and focusing on cloud and IoT security. Emphasizing red teaming, integrating threat intelligence, and using scenario-based simulations are part of a move towards more active defence strategies. This helps organizations protect their digital infrastructure. Incorporating penetration testing into the Software Development Life Cycle (SDLC) is also becoming common, identifying, and fixing vulnerabilities during development and ensuring a secure final product. The widespread impact of vulnerabilities like Log4shell shows the importance of this approach.
Keeping Up-to-Date in Penetration Testing
Staying current in penetration testing is crucial as cyber threats rapidly evolve. Penetration testers must continuously learn about new attack methods, vulnerabilities, and security measures to effectively respond to emerging threats and maintain robust system security. Training providers offer certification courses, and enthusiasts can practice on sites like TryHackMe and HackTheBox. Blogging about discoveries on platforms like Medium is also gaining popularity.
AI in Penetration Testing
AI's Impact on Penetration Testing
Artificial Intelligence (AI) is changing penetration testing by automating tasks, speeding up vulnerability detection, and simplifying the testing process. Machine learning algorithms analyse large data sets, improving threat detection and reducing false positives. AI-powered tools quicken security assessments and adapt to new attack methods, allowing cybersecurity professionals to focus on strategic analysis and decision-making.
Benefits of AI in Vulnerability Detection
AI enhances speed and accuracy in finding vulnerabilities. Its scalability allows for continuous monitoring and rapid response to emerging threats. AI's versatility ensures effective detection of both known and new vulnerabilities, offering proactive security for businesses against growing cyber threats.
Challenges of AI in Penetration Testing
Penetration testing cannot be fully automated due to high false positive rates in tool-based testing. Human testers are needed to verify these results or use different tools for accuracy. Experienced testers understand test case selection better than automated tools, and some tests have limited scopes that are challenging to automate. While AI can be trained for tasks, it requires significant time, effort, and investment. In cases where only scanning is needed or the assets are not critical, automation is beneficial to save time and resources.
IoT Security Assessments
Importance of IoT Devices
The use of Internet of Things (IoT) devices has surged, with a growing demand for smart devices that connect and communicate over the Internet. IoT now extends to controlling complex systems like Industrial Control Systems (ICS) or SCADA systems.
Security Challenges in IoT
IoT devices have faced security issues from the start, such as weak or default credentials and insecure data transfer and storage. The Mirai Botnet attack, exploiting IoT device default passwords for DDOS attacks, and the compromised Talking Cayla doll are examples highlighting IoT security concerns.
Assessing IoT Security
Effective IoT security assessment combines formal techniques with creative approaches. Tools like Nessus or OpenVAS, and network sniffers like Wireshark, are used alongside visual inspections and default setting reviews. Understanding and implementing best practices in IoT security, like regular updates and secure communication protocols, are crucial.
Advanced Threat Simulations
Advanced Threat Simulations (ATS)
ATS is a comprehensive method to assess and enhance an organization's security posture, using real-world threat intelligence to simulate advanced adversaries' tactics. This goes beyond standard security assessments by exploring potential zero-day exploits and complex attack paths, testing an organization's detection and response capabilities in depth.
Differences from Traditional Penetration Tests
Unlike traditional penetration tests that focus on known vulnerabilities, ATS employs tactics inspired by real-world threats. It evaluates the entire cyber kill chain, uncovering potential zero-days and complex attack paths, and scrutinizes detection and response capabilities, extending beyond technological defences.
Benefits of Proactive Threat Simulations
ATS offers businesses a strategic advantage by preparing them for modern cyber threats. It simulates real-world scenarios, identifying vulnerabilities before they can be exploited. ATS goes beyond standard security measures, providing detailed insights into the entire course of a cyber attack.
Real-World Scenario Testing
ATS acts as a proactive defence in cybersecurity, simulating real-world attacks to identify vulnerabilities ahead of actual threats. It enhances the ability to detect and mitigate emerging risks, ensuring strong protection against evolving online threats.
Industry-specific Implications
Impact on Different Industries
Penetration testing trends are shaping various industries by introducing new methods and technologies to address security vulnerabilities. Sectors handling sensitive data like finance, healthcare, and retail are adopting advanced techniques like AI analysis and simulated attacks to ensure robust security against potential breaches.
Recent Cyberattack Examples
The financial sector experienced the Pegasus malware attack, healthcare faced a ransomware attack disrupting services, a supply chain hack impacted manufacturing, and a major retail data breach compromised customer information. These incidents highlight the ongoing threats in different sectors.
Tailored Penetration Testing Approaches
In finance, penetration testing focuses on securing online transactions and customer data, with simulated phishing attacks to test employee vulnerability. In healthcare, the emphasis is on protecting patient data and complying with regulations like HIPAA, involving thorough testing of electronic health records and medical devices.
Compliance in Regulated Industries
Compliance in regulated industries guides businesses through complex regulations. It's more than a legal requirement; it's a safeguard ensuring ethical behaviour and accountability. Compliance provides a foundation for trust and reliability, weaving a tapestry of credibility and resilience.
Cyber Resilience and Staying Ahead
Defining Cyber Resilience
Cyber resilience means anticipating, adapting to, and recovering from cyber threats. It's a digital shield protecting against disruptions and unauthorized access, employing pre-emptive measures, training, and response plans. Cyber resilience is about adaptability and preparedness, essential in today's interconnected world.
Enhancing Cyber Resilience with Penetration Testing
Embracing new penetration testing trends enhances cyber resilience. It's like a digital stress test, identifying weaknesses before they're exploited. This proactive approach strengthens defences, adapting to changing threats. It's a strategic investment in preventive security, reinforcing the digital infrastructure against cyber threats.
Staying Ahead of Cyber Threats
Organizations can stay ahead of cyber threats by building a cyber-smart culture with regular training, preventative measures, vigilant reporting of suspicious activities, and adopting modern security tools. A solid incident response plan is also crucial. Being cyber-savvy means being nimble, attentive, and ready to minimize risks and proactively protect against evolving threats.
Continuous Learning and Adaptation
Continuous learning and adaptation are key to cyber resilience. It involves staying up to date with changes in cyber threats and adapting knowledge and strategies accordingly. It's about being versatile and responsive, ensuring effective cybersecurity performance.
Robust Cybersecurity Strategies
Elements of a Robust Strategy
A robust cybersecurity strategy combines technical controls with user education. It includes using reliable antivirus software, regular updates, firewalls, strong passwords, data backups, awareness of phishing, and adapting to new threats. This comprehensive approach protects both technological and human aspects.
Integrating Penetration Testing
Penetration testing is crucial in a comprehensive security strategy. It's like a friendly cyberattack, identifying weaknesses in the digital fortress. Regular testing keeps businesses ahead of cybercriminals, reinforcing defences. It's a stress-test for security measures, providing a solid defence against cyberattacks.
Risk Assessment and Mitigation
Risk assessment and mitigation guide organizations through the digital landscape. It's about identifying potential dangers and implementing policies to reduce risks. It's like fortifying a fortress, reinforcing vulnerable areas to repel attacks. Combined, they offer a strong defence against unforeseen challenges.
Conclusion
Future Trends and Innovations Summary
Future penetration testing trends and innovations blend security and convenience. Expect biometric authentication, AI integration in cybersecurity, and increased IoT use, each requiring strong security measures. The future will balance advancing technology with protecting individual rights.
Proactive Cybersecurity Importance
Proactive cybersecurity is essential. Organizations should focus on strong defences, including regular vulnerability assessments, advanced threat detection tools, and comprehensive employee training to stay ahead of sophisticated attacks.
Ongoing Education and Adaptation
Embark on a cybersecurity journey with continuous education and adaptation. Stay informed with online courses and practice identifying and securing against cyber threats. Education and adaptation are key in the art of cybersecurity.
Investing in Penetration Testing's Future
Investing in the future of penetration testing is vital for businesses. Committing to cutting-edge cybersecurity processes and innovative testing methods helps protect digital infrastructure against new threats. Cultivating a culture of vigilance, resilience, and education is crucial for a safe digital future.